ArgoCD Tutorial for Beginners - GitOps CD for Kubernetes
Offered By: TechWorld with Nana via YouTube
Course Description
Overview
Learn the fundamentals of ArgoCD, a popular GitOps continuous delivery tool for Kubernetes, in this comprehensive tutorial. Explore the benefits of using GitOps with ArgoCD, including Git as a single source of truth, easy rollbacks, and cluster disaster recovery. Discover how ArgoCD functions as a Kubernetes extension and handles access control. Compare CD workflows with and without ArgoCD, and understand its configuration process. Gain practical experience through a hands-on demo project, where you'll deploy ArgoCD in Kubernetes and set up a fully automated CD pipeline for Kubernetes configuration changes. Perfect for beginners, this tutorial covers everything from basic concepts to real-world implementation.
Syllabus
- Intro and Overview.
- What is ArgoCD.
- CD workflow without ArgoCD.
- CD workflow with ArgoCD.
- Benefits of using GitOps with ArgoCD.
- Git as Single Source of Truth.
- Easy Rollback.
- Cluster Disaster Recovery.
- K8s Access Control with Git & ArgoCD.
- ArgoCD as Kubernetes Extension.
- How to configure ArgoCD?.
- Multiple Clusters with ArgoCD.
- Replacement for other CI/CD tools?.
- Demo Setup & Overview.
- Beginning of Hands-On Demo.
Taught by
TechWorld with Nana
Related Courses
Introduction to Cloud Infrastructure TechnologiesLinux Foundation via edX Scalable Microservices with Kubernetes
Google via Udacity Google Cloud Fundamentals: Core Infrastructure
Google via Coursera Introduction to Kubernetes
Linux Foundation via edX Fundamentals of Containers, Kubernetes, and Red Hat OpenShift
Red Hat via edX